Rotherham United manager Steve Evans remains optimistic about bringing in some fresh faces ahead of today’s transfer deadline.

The transfer window slams shut for permanent deals at 6pm this evening, but Evans continues to work hard behind the scenes in an attempt to bolster his squad before the closure of the window.

Evans confirmed he is working on several deals and remains upbeat about his chances of adding some new faces with just under five hours remaining.

“We have been working round the clock over the Bank Holiday weekend, and remain optimistic that we might be close on one or two targets,” Evans told www.themillers.co.uk

“We have spoken to clubs and players, but of course around this time of the year we are not the only club looking to strengthen, virtually every club will try and conclude some business today.

“There is fierce competition in the market but we are confident that we can get something done. It has to be the right player, we won’t be bringing anyone in who we feel isn’t better than what we have here.

“We will continue to work diligently behind the scenes and will try and update our fans with some positive news as and when we have it.”
